Per my last post, my Bambu AMS Lite, rebuilt into an AMS Micro, fails to push filament to the extruder. I thought this was related to retracted filament being unable to re-feed but this was a red herring. The AMS is unable to load any filament at all, through any slot. The spool spins freely, the filament leaves the spool and enters the AMS module straight-on, and the PTFE tubes are in good condition and not too long. I can manually push the filament into the extruder, but the AMS seems to stop just short of reaching the extruder and doesn’t push all the way.
